Sleepout or self-contained unit?

The distinction matters for consent. A sleepout without cooking facilities is usually treated as an ancillary building and often falls within exemption rules. Add a kitchen and you're generally into minor-dwelling territory with a consent requirement.

Both options are available. The Studio is fully self-contained with a kitchenette and bathroom; the 20ft open-plan can be specified either way depending on how you intend to use it.

Do I need consent for a sleepout?

A sleepout without cooking facilities is often exempt as an ancillary building, but rules vary by council and depend on size, siting and services. Check with your local council before ordering.
